### Job overview

We are looking for a dynamic thinker to support our Control Team in Stevenage.  The role involves on the day overseeing and planning of patient journeys to and from home  / health care setting using our cleric system and against set key performance indicators and pre-planning patient journeys effectively using available resources.

Our patients have varying clinical and mobility needs, some of our patients travel regularly with us into renal and oncology units. Our patients and staff are our priority, ensuring we show care, compassion and empathy.

You will need a calm approach under pressure, have geographical knowledge of  West Essex, Hertfordshire and outlying areas.  Customer service skills are also key as you will be liaising with patients, clinics and our staff, keeping calm under pressure and following the Trust's vision and values.

### Main duties of the job

Responsibility for the control of PTS ambulance resources, including volunteer car service drivers for the current day, monitoring, and making real time adjustments to optimise delivery and maintain an effective service and excellent standard of patient experience.

Forward plan patient transport, ensuring optimal use of available resources to maximise efficiency.

Monitor journey times, proactively rearranging journeys to support both the service and patient experience.

The successful candidate will be required to commit to and complete a 3 week training course, the course will be located  at Stevenage.

The role will work on a relief basis covering a range of shifts between 06:00 - 22:00hrs 7 days a week.  9 weeks rota in advance will be made available.
